git: 5c518ed65202 - main - x11-wm/wayfire: update to 0.8.1

From: Jan Beich <jbeich_at_FreeBSD.org>
Date: Wed, 13 Mar 2024 15:05:12 UTC
The branch main has been updated by jbeich:

URL: https://cgit.FreeBSD.org/ports/commit/?id=5c518ed652021f0d0cb21aa65193cfa6d2203e15

commit 5c518ed652021f0d0cb21aa65193cfa6d2203e15
Author:     Jan Beich <jbeich@FreeBSD.org>
AuthorDate: 2024-03-13 12:18:06 +0000
Commit:     Jan Beich <jbeich@FreeBSD.org>
CommitDate: 2024-03-13 15:04:44 +0000

    x11-wm/wayfire: update to 0.8.1
    
    Changes:        https://github.com/WayfireWM/wayfire/releases/tag/v0.8.1
    Reported by:    GitHub (watch releases)
---
 x11-wm/wayfire-plugins-extra/Makefile | 6 ++++--
 x11-wm/wayfire-plugins-extra/distinfo | 2 ++
 x11-wm/wayfire/Makefile               | 6 +-----
 x11-wm/wayfire/distinfo               | 8 +++-----
 x11-wm/wayfire/pkg-plist              | 6 +++++-
 x11/wcm/Makefile                      | 1 -
 x11/wf-shell/Makefile                 | 1 -
 7 files changed, 15 insertions(+), 15 deletions(-)

diff --git a/x11-wm/wayfire-plugins-extra/Makefile b/x11-wm/wayfire-plugins-extra/Makefile
index c14b4017334d..0ed8af9a5d9e 100644
--- a/x11-wm/wayfire-plugins-extra/Makefile
+++ b/x11-wm/wayfire-plugins-extra/Makefile
@@ -1,9 +1,12 @@
 PORTNAME=	wayfire-plugins-extra
 DISTVERSIONPREFIX=	v
 DISTVERSION=	0.8.0
-PORTREVISION=	1
+PORTREVISION=	2
 CATEGORIES=	x11-wm wayland
 
+PATCH_SITES=	https://github.com/${GH_ACCOUNT}/${GH_PROJECT}/commit/
+PATCHFILES+=	cc4d177de89f.patch:-p1 # https://github.com/WayfireWM/wayfire-plugins-extra/pull/206
+
 MAINTAINER=	jbeich@FreeBSD.org
 COMMENT=	Additional plugins for Wayfire
 WWW=		https://wayfire.org/
@@ -41,5 +44,4 @@ post-patch:
 	@${REINPLACE_CMD} 's,/usr/share,${DATADIR:H},' \
 		${WRKSRC}/subprojects/windecor/deco-icontheme.cpp
 
-.include "${.CURDIR:H:H}/x11-toolkits/wlroots016/override.mk"
 .include <bsd.port.mk>
diff --git a/x11-wm/wayfire-plugins-extra/distinfo b/x11-wm/wayfire-plugins-extra/distinfo
index 2599c41d5c75..67cbf74f32cf 100644
--- a/x11-wm/wayfire-plugins-extra/distinfo
+++ b/x11-wm/wayfire-plugins-extra/distinfo
@@ -7,3 +7,5 @@ SHA256 (focus-request-bc41d54.tar.bz2) = da114547ed0b3ccca593d44e4a01f6d86a45ff2
 SIZE (focus-request-bc41d54.tar.bz2) = 1740
 SHA256 (windecor-f609ac0.tar.bz2) = 2b10209bb6e787af69b6115291330c37dfc8f1c39fb9f91a650cf3ad1c586c10
 SIZE (windecor-f609ac0.tar.bz2) = 32244
+SHA256 (cc4d177de89f.patch) = c05b79384ea18f51f7d7157b4c2fcc8fa687c1ef98255c6a779a70de07e1430c
+SIZE (cc4d177de89f.patch) = 6410
diff --git a/x11-wm/wayfire/Makefile b/x11-wm/wayfire/Makefile
index f258ef48b628..60c78445397e 100644
--- a/x11-wm/wayfire/Makefile
+++ b/x11-wm/wayfire/Makefile
@@ -1,12 +1,10 @@
 PORTNAME=	wayfire
 DISTVERSIONPREFIX=	v
-DISTVERSION=	0.8.0
-PORTREVISION=	3
+DISTVERSION=	0.8.1
 CATEGORIES=	x11-wm wayland
 
 PATCH_SITES=	https://github.com/${GH_ACCOUNT}/${GH_PROJECT}/commit/
 PATCHFILES+=	dd479c06bf84.patch:-p1 # https://github.com/WayfireWM/wayfire/issues/599
-PATCHFILES+=	564b75a45d7c.patch:-p1 # https://github.com/WayfireWM/wayfire/pull/1943
 
 MAINTAINER=	jbeich@FreeBSD.org
 COMMENT=	3D Wayland compositor
@@ -74,6 +72,4 @@ pre-test:
 		${TOUCH} ${WRKDIR}/.meson_build_tests; \
 	fi
 
-# Keep override.mk in sync with x11/wcm + x11/wf-shell
-.include "${.CURDIR:H:H}/x11-toolkits/wlroots016/override.mk"
 .include <bsd.port.mk>
diff --git a/x11-wm/wayfire/distinfo b/x11-wm/wayfire/distinfo
index 07ff91c909a8..4a280aec7593 100644
--- a/x11-wm/wayfire/distinfo
+++ b/x11-wm/wayfire/distinfo
@@ -1,11 +1,9 @@
-TIMESTAMP = 1696673372
-SHA256 (WayfireWM-wayfire-v0.8.0_GH0.tar.gz) = 3b67dd03a9370a0c0a2d9b98d77d9184d62b25ca13844cfdbb0cac788cb9d4b6
-SIZE (WayfireWM-wayfire-v0.8.0_GH0.tar.gz) = 433417
+TIMESTAMP = 1710332286
+SHA256 (WayfireWM-wayfire-v0.8.1_GH0.tar.gz) = 04f43df21167db15d266f7e01085b111680d57779ebc27a410201f995b33c6df
+SIZE (WayfireWM-wayfire-v0.8.1_GH0.tar.gz) = 454813
 SHA256 (WayfireWM-wf-touch-8974eb0_GH0.tar.gz) = 3d66a67b35452741135420caf43ba349d35fc64643b8e223e6cdf74dbcef33aa
 SIZE (WayfireWM-wf-touch-8974eb0_GH0.tar.gz) = 9881
 SHA256 (WayfireWM-wf-utils-15f8e16_GH0.tar.gz) = 8f32164bb2c620252aa5ca74f03f25d808cce01809a9eddd4b13a4b83ecfa94d
 SIZE (WayfireWM-wf-utils-15f8e16_GH0.tar.gz) = 48505
 SHA256 (dd479c06bf84.patch) = c58562defa005b8b3188d8a64003f0ee5444fef7449ed0a5f899d70b1901fb6d
 SIZE (dd479c06bf84.patch) = 2086
-SHA256 (564b75a45d7c.patch) = 723750d0a09cdf5a806af5563385f510f16c7dc16c582ba81a4c49fbce389c88
-SIZE (564b75a45d7c.patch) = 684
diff --git a/x11-wm/wayfire/pkg-plist b/x11-wm/wayfire/pkg-plist
index 539dd6426eb9..87380d737eb9 100644
--- a/x11-wm/wayfire/pkg-plist
+++ b/x11-wm/wayfire/pkg-plist
@@ -41,7 +41,6 @@ include/wayfire/plugins/grid.hpp
 include/wayfire/plugins/ipc/ipc-activator.hpp
 include/wayfire/plugins/ipc/ipc-helpers.hpp
 include/wayfire/plugins/ipc/ipc-method-repository.hpp
-include/wayfire/plugins/ipc/ipc.hpp
 include/wayfire/plugins/scale-signal.hpp
 include/wayfire/plugins/vswitch.hpp
 include/wayfire/plugins/wm-actions-signals.hpp
@@ -62,6 +61,7 @@ include/wayfire/txn/transaction-object.hpp
 include/wayfire/txn/transaction.hpp
 include/wayfire/unstable/translation-node.hpp
 include/wayfire/unstable/wlr-surface-node.hpp
+include/wayfire/unstable/wlr-text-input-v3-popup.hpp
 include/wayfire/unstable/wlr-view-events.hpp
 include/wayfire/unstable/wlr-view-keyboard-interaction.hpp
 include/wayfire/unstable/xdg-toplevel-base.hpp
@@ -93,6 +93,7 @@ lib/wayfire/libforeign-toplevel.so
 lib/wayfire/libgrid.so
 lib/wayfire/libgtk-shell.so
 lib/wayfire/libidle.so
+lib/wayfire/libinput-method-v1.so
 lib/wayfire/libinvert.so
 lib/wayfire/libipc-rules.so
 lib/wayfire/libipc.so
@@ -103,6 +104,7 @@ lib/wayfire/libpreserve-output.so
 lib/wayfire/libresize.so
 lib/wayfire/libscale-title-filter.so
 lib/wayfire/libscale.so
+lib/wayfire/libshortcuts-inhibit.so
 lib/wayfire/libsimple-tile.so
 lib/wayfire/libstipc.so
 lib/wayfire/libswitcher.so
@@ -136,6 +138,7 @@ share/man/man1/wayfire.1.gz
 %%DATADIR%%/metadata/gtk-shell.xml
 %%DATADIR%%/metadata/idle.xml
 %%DATADIR%%/metadata/input-device.xml
+%%DATADIR%%/metadata/input-method-v1.xml
 %%DATADIR%%/metadata/input.xml
 %%DATADIR%%/metadata/invert.xml
 %%DATADIR%%/metadata/ipc-rules.xml
@@ -148,6 +151,7 @@ share/man/man1/wayfire.1.gz
 %%DATADIR%%/metadata/resize.xml
 %%DATADIR%%/metadata/scale-title-filter.xml
 %%DATADIR%%/metadata/scale.xml
+%%DATADIR%%/metadata/shortcuts-inhibit.xml
 %%DATADIR%%/metadata/simple-tile.xml
 %%DATADIR%%/metadata/switcher.xml
 %%DATADIR%%/metadata/vswipe.xml
diff --git a/x11/wcm/Makefile b/x11/wcm/Makefile
index f4964719bf27..075d4786306c 100644
--- a/x11/wcm/Makefile
+++ b/x11/wcm/Makefile
@@ -42,5 +42,4 @@ WFSHELL_DESC=			Build with wf-shell support
 WFSHELL_BUILD_DEPENDS=		wf-shell>0:x11/wf-shell
 WFSHELL_MESON_ENABLED=		wf_shell
 
-.include "${.CURDIR:H:H}/x11-toolkits/wlroots016/override.mk"
 .include <bsd.port.mk>
diff --git a/x11/wf-shell/Makefile b/x11/wf-shell/Makefile
index b86edcf2edfc..a2419eb48bd1 100644
--- a/x11/wf-shell/Makefile
+++ b/x11/wf-shell/Makefile
@@ -47,5 +47,4 @@ post-patch:
 		${WRKSRC}/src/dock/toplevel-icon.cpp \
 		${WRKSRC}/src/panel/widgets/window-list/toplevel.cpp
 
-.include "${.CURDIR:H:H}/x11-toolkits/wlroots016/override.mk"
 .include <bsd.port.mk>